WebBIT-415: IT Project Management Total Credits: 4. Course Description. This course examines information technology project management. Topics include the reasons why IT projects fail, the business cost of IT failure, managing IT teams, outsourcing, virtual teams, scope definition, project scheduling, risk mitigation, and leading successful ... WebThe inception phase: This consists of defining a vision of the end-product and a business case. The elaboration phase: The project team defines the product and baselines the definition. The architecture definition and project planning are also done in this phase. The construction phase: This is when the product is built.
